My Ariston EuroCombi STYX 20MMFICE has developed a problem. I have CH but no DHW. I neeeeed a bath. Ive narrowed it down to the flow switch, i think. On the valve there is a set of 3 microswitched above a rod which i guess which activates the switches. If i remove the microswitches and manually pull the rod with some pliers, i get flow to the secondary HE and thus hot water. However my rod isnt rising to switch the flow (no carry-on jokes please lol). I know where the diaphram is so I will replace that, but i dont know where the flow switch is. I note a black cylinder, about 30mm in diameter and and 30mm long connected to a short manifold on the flow from the primary HE. I presume its this but would require confirming. Please. :)

It was the diaphram on the flow divertor. It was split. I have DHW now, I changed the diaphram instead of the whole valve once i found out i could get the diaphram for a fiver and the valve would cost £65!!!
